     Under natural conditions, how long does the biodegradable plastic degrade?


     The degradation time of biodegradable plastics is related to the natural conditions and the structure and formula of the plastics, which cannot be generalized. If natural conditions do not provide some suitable conditions for microbial growth or life activities, the degradation of biodegradable plastics and even natural polymers such as paper, straw, wood, etc. will be relatively slow. When we go to the suburbs, forests or mountains, the degradation will be relatively slow. It is also true that some branches, wood or paper on the sandy soil have not been degraded by the environment for a long time.

      According to the demonstration application of biodegradable mulch made of PBAT material in the past 5 years, it can be completely degraded in 4~5 months. In actual film application, even if the crop is not fully degraded at the time of harvest, it will be degraded after plowing. Can be completely degraded.


      Materials like PHA and PBAT can be completely degraded in about 30-60 days under the condition of seawater and (25±3)℃. The observation photos of the specific experimental process can be seen in the figure below.
